الملخص EN

The main aim of this study is to investigate cardioprotective properties of natural medicine inmyocardial damage induced male albino rats.

the aqueous extractof allium sativumwas used for the determination of phenolic compounds and flavonoids.

the amount of phenol (1.39 ± 0.37 gae/g dry weight) and flavonoids(49.1 ± 2.79 qe/g dry weight) were high in aqueous extract.

a.

sativumextract and showed 68.39 ± 3.6% dpphscavenging activity.

isoproterenol was used to induce myocardial injury in albino rats in vivo by subcutaneous injection (100 mg/kg body weight).

to achieve this, experimental animals were categorized into six groups (n = 4), namely, positive, negative control, only isoproterenol administered groups, and garlic extract administered group at 100–300 mg extract/kg body weight.

oxidative stress marker and cardiac markers were assayed to analyze the cardioprotective properties of garlic extract.

at 300 mg/ kg doseof garlic extract, rat was recovered from various altered factors such as, aspartate aminotransferase, alkaline transminase and alkaline phosphatase.

the rats treated with 300 mggarlic extract/kg body weight decreased the level of asparate aminotransferase (126 ± 6.4 iu/l) than other lower doses (100 mg extract/kg and 200 mg extract/kg).

alkaline transaminase level of rat serum level was 81 ± 4.34 iu/l.

in the isoproterenol treated rats elevated level was observed (152 ± 4.42 iu/l enzyme activity).

pretreatment of albino rat with a.

sativum extract reduced cardiac damage.

isoproterenol exposed animal showed 207.6 ± 1.2 mg/dl triglyceride and the garlic administered rat (300 mgextract/kg) reduced ldl-cholesterol level (61.3 ± 1.3 mg/dl) significantly (p < 0.05).

creatinine kinase -mb level was 269.5± 12.5 iu/l in the control animal and stress induced animal showed elevated level (572.3 ± 19.4 iu/l).

garlic treated experimental animal (300 mg/kg bw) decreased ck-mb level.

to conclude, the aqueous extract of a.

sativumshowed cardio protective properties against myocardial injury.
